BEFORE TAKEOFF

Battery master switch...........verify ON

Alternator switch...................verify ON

Magnetos.................................verify ON

Flight instruments ........................check

Fuel selector..........................proper tank

Electric fuel pump ..............................ON

Engine gauges..................................check

Carburetor heat .................................OFF

Mixture ..................................................set

Seat backs............................................erect

Seats ...................adjusted and locked in position

Belts/harness..................fastened/check

Empty seats..............seat belts securely fastened

Flaps.......................................................set

Trim ..................................................set

Controls................................................free

Door................................................latched

Air conditioner (if installed) ............OFF


All aspects of each particular takeoff should be considered prior to executing the takeoff procedure. Verify that the battery master, alternator, magneto switches are ON and check and set all of the flight instruments as required. Check the fuel selector to make sure it is on the proper tank (fullest). Turn ON the electric fuel pump and check the engine gauges. The carburetor heat should be in the OFF position.

All seat backs should be erect with all seats adjusted and locked in position.


The mixture should be set. The seat belts and shoulder harness should be fastened and adjusted. Fasten the seat belts snugly around the empty seats.


NOTE

With the shoulder harness fastened and adjusted, a pull test of its locking restraint feature should be performed.

Exercise and set the flaps and trim tab. Insure proper flight control movement and response. All doors should be properly secured and latched. On air conditioned models, the air conditioner must be OFF to insure normal takeoff performance.
